If any athlete has something to prove to himself in the upcoming season, it is Pete Habegger. He has been a bit unlucky during his first two years at Penn, being plagued by injuries. Now that his body is nearing 100 percent, he is ready to show the league what he is truly capable of. This young man is not afraid to put in the effort to become great. Now that his body is responding, it should be exciting for him to accomplish some of the goals he set when he entered Penn two years ago. Habegger will spend the fall training as a decathlete, which may open up some new events for him in the winter and spring. The added strength will hopefully allow Habbegger to have a healthy and productive junior campaign. Habegger is a student in the College of Arts and Sciences majoring in psychology.
2004-05 - Finished third in the long jump at the Indoor Heptagonal Championships ... Placed fourth in the long jump at the Sykes-Sabock Challenge ... Placed second in the long jump with a mark of 23 feet at the Sorlein Invitational ... Placed fifth in the triple jump at the Navy Multi-Meet... Took second in the long jump at the New Year Invitational.
High School - Earned three letters in track, two in basketball, and one in cross country ... 2002, 2003, and 2004 league champion in long jump and triple jump ... Two time All-State in long jump.
Personal - Born on July 25, 1985 in Lebanon, Pa. ... Son of Cary and Pauline Habegger ... Enrolled in the College of Arts and Sciences with a major in psychology.
